Why Choose the Cembre HF2 Mechanical Crimping Tool?

The Cembre HF2 (2590905) is a compact, precision-engineered manual ratchet crimping tool designed for professional crimping of non-insulated brass open-neck terminals on conductors from 0.08 to 1.3 mm² (28–16 AWG). As part of the trusted Cembre Crimpstar® series, it delivers accurate, repeatable crimps for electrical panel building, instrumentation, control wiring and industrial maintenance applications.

Its factory-set ratchet mechanism ensures every crimp is fully completed before the handles automatically release, providing consistent crimp quality while reducing the possibility of incomplete terminations. Treated steel investment-cast jaws, ergonomic non-slip grips and an emergency release lever ensure dependable operation and excellent operator comfort.

Designed for electricians, OEM machine builders and maintenance engineers, the HF2 offers professional-quality performance, long service life and reliable electrical connections for fine conductor applications.

Technical Specifications

Series Crimpstar®
Part Number 2590905
Product type Mechanical ratchet crimping tool
Operation Manual
Application Non-insulated brass open-neck terminals
Conductor size 0.08–1.3 mm²
AWG range 28–16 AWG
Crimp profile Indent
Ratchet mechanism Factory-set with automatic release
Emergency release Yes
Overall length Approx. 234.5 mm
Weight Approx. 497 g
HS Code 82032000
Country of Manufacture Italy
